MX57 WKN is a 2008 Iveco Daily in White with a 2,998c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 6 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 2008 Iveco Daily models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.8% with a typical mileage of 114,493 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Iveco Daily f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 54,319 recorded failures. If you're considering buying MX57 WKN,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Iveco Daily typ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 18 years old, this Iveco Daily is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
